I recently started picking up some vintage baseball and ended winning this auction the other day. I was able to knock a cool $100 off the final price thanks to that killer 15% Ebay coupon. I don't know much about vintage or PSA grading with "Altered" designations. My understanding its usually due to trimming or touching up cards to make them appear in better condition. I realize this Mantle also suffers from the 3D printing flaw which btw is not a huge distraction. Anyhoo, I chose the "Altered" route because they are generally cheaper and some of the PSA 1 and 2's Ive seen have been really brutal with heavy creases, rounded corners, tears, writing on card...etc. Plus the price increases quite a bit........thanks for the look and comments/opinions are greatly appreciated.
